通达信主力净额主买净额副图指标 DDX DDY DDZ BBD 源码附图
{}
STICKLINE(CLOSE,30,40,4.1,1),COLORFFFFFF;
STICKLINE(CLOSE,20,30,4.1,1),COLORFFFFFF;
STICKLINE(CLOSE,0,20,4.1,1),COLORFFFFFF;
STICKLINE(CLOSE,0,10,4.1,1),COLORFFFFFF;
DDX:(LARGEINTRDVOL-LARGEOUTTRDVOL)*10000/FINANCE(7),NODRAW;
DDY:IF(TRADENUM>0,(TRADEOUTNUM-TRADEINNUM)*100/TRADENUM,0),NODRAW;
DDZ:IF(TRADENUM>0,(LARGETRDINNUM-LARGETRDOUTNUM)/TRADENUM*100,0),NODRAW;
BBD:(LARGETRDINNUM-LARGETRDOUTNUM),NODRAW;
STICKLINE(CLOSE,30,40,4.1,1),COLORFFFFFF;
DRAWNUMBER(DDX>0,36,DDX),COLORFF00FF;
DRAWNUMBER(DDX<0,36,DDX),COLORFFAA00;
STICKLINE(CLOSE,20,30,4.1,1),COLORFFFFFF;
DRAWNUMBER(DDY>0,26,DDY),COLORFF00FF;
DRAWNUMBER(DDY<0,26,DDY),COLORFFAA00;
STICKLINE(CLOSE,10,20,4.1,1),COLORFFFFFF;
DRAWNUMBER(DDZ>0,16,DDZ),COLORFF00FF;
DRAWNUMBER(DDZ<0,16,DDZ),COLORFFAA00;
STICKLINE(CLOSE,0,10,4.1,1),COLORFFFFFF;
DRAWNUMBER(BBD>0,6,BBD),COLORFF00FF;
DRAWNUMBER(BBD<0,6,BBD),COLORFFAA00;
DRAWTEXT(ISLASTBAR,36, ' 【DDX】'),COLORFFFFFF;
DRAWTEXT(ISLASTBAR,26, ' 【DDY】'),COLORFFFFFF;
DRAWTEXT(ISLASTBAR,16, ' 【DDZ】'),COLORFFFFFF;
DRAWTEXT(ISLASTBAR,06, ' 【BBD】'),COLORFFFFFF;
STICKLINE(CLOSE,70,80,4.1,1),COLORFFFFFF;
STICKLINE(CLOSE,60,70,4.1,1),COLORFFFFFF;
STICKLINE(CLOSE,50,60,4.1,1),COLORFFFFFF;
STICKLINE(CLOSE,40,50,4.1,1),COLORFFFFFF;
STICKLINE(CLOSE,30,40,4.1,1),COLORFFFFFF;
STICKLINE(CLOSE,20,30,4.1,1),COLORFFFFFF;
STICKLINE(CLOSE,0,20,4.1,1),COLORFFFFFF;
STICKLINE(CLOSE,0,10,4.1,1),COLORFFFFFF;
主力净额:ROUND((L2_AMO(0,0)+L2_AMO(1,0)-L2_AMO(0,1)-L2_AMO(1,1))/10000.0),COLORFF00FF,NODRAW;
净占比:主力净额*100/(AMOUNT/10000),NODRAW,COLORFFAA00;
主力超B:=L2_AMO(0,0)/10000.0;
主力大B:=L2_AMO(1,0)/10000.0;
主力中B:=L2_AMO(2,0)/10000.0;
主力小B:=L2_AMO(3,0)/10000.0;
主力超S:=-L2_AMO(0,1)/10000.0;
主力大S:=-L2_AMO(1,1)/10000.0;
主力中S:=-L2_AMO(2,1)/10000.0;
主力小S:=-L2_AMO(3,1)/10000.0;
主买超B:=L2_AMO(0,2)/10000.0;
主买大B:=L2_AMO(1,2)/10000.0;
主买中B:=L2_AMO(2,2)/10000.0;
主买小B:=L2_AMO(3,2)/10000.0;
主买超S:=-L2_AMO(0,3)/10000.0;
主买大S:=-L2_AMO(1,3)/10000.0;
主买中S:=-L2_AMO(2,3)/10000.0;
主买小S:=-L2_AMO(3,3)/10000.0;
主买净额:ROUND((主买超B+主买大B+主买中B+主买小B)+(主买超S+主买大S+主买中S+主买小S)),NODRAW,COLORFF00FF;
主买占比:主买净额*100/(AMOUNT/10000),NODRAW,COLORFFAA00;
主力特大单:ROUND((L2_AMO(0,0)/10000.0)+(-L2_AMO(0,1)/10000.0))COLORRED,NODRAW;
主力大单:ROUND((L2_AMO(1,0)/10000.0)+(-L2_AMO(1,1)/10000.0))COLOR4080FF,NODRAW;
主力中单:ROUND((L2_AMO(2,0)/10000.0)+(-L2_AMO(2,1)/10000.0))COLORYELLOW,NODRAW;
主力小单:ROUND((L2_AMO(3,0)/10000.0)+(-L2_AMO(3,1)/10000.0))COLOR00FF00,NODRAW;
主买特大单:ROUND((L2_AMO(0,2)/10000.0)+(-L2_AMO(0,3)/10000.0))COLORCYAN,NODRAW;
主买大单:ROUND((L2_AMO(1,2)/10000.0)+(-L2_AMO(1,3)/10000.0))COLORFF0000,NODRAW;
主买中单:ROUND((L2_AMO(2,2)/10000.0)+(-L2_AMO(2,3)/10000.0))COLOR8B00FF,NODRAW;
主买小单:ROUND((L2_AMO(3,2)/10000.0)+(-L2_AMO(3,3)/10000.0))COLOR808080,NODRAW;
STICKLINE(CLOSE,70,80,4.1,1),COLORFFFFFF;
DRAWNUMBER(主力特大单>0,76,主力特大单),COLORFF00FF;
DRAWNUMBER(主力特大单<0,76,主力特大单),COLORFFAA00;
STICKLINE(CLOSE,60,70,4.1,1),COLORFFFFFF;
DRAWNUMBER(主力大单>0,66,主力大单),COLORFF00FF;
DRAWNUMBER(主力大单<0,66,主力大单),COLORFFAA00;
STICKLINE(CLOSE,50,60,4.1,1),COLORFFFFFF;
DRAWNUMBER(主力中单>0,56,主力中单),COLORFF00FF;
DRAWNUMBER(主力中单<0,56,主力中单),COLORFFAA00;
STICKLINE(CLOSE,40,50,4.1,1),COLORFFFFFF;
DRAWNUMBER(主力小单>0,46,主力小单),COLORFF00FF;
DRAWNUMBER(主力小单<0,46,主力小单),COLORFFAA00;
STICKLINE(CLOSE,30,40,4.1,1),COLORFFFFFF;
DRAWNUMBER(主买特大单>0,36,主买特大单),COLORFF00FF;
DRAWNUMBER(主买特大单<0,36,主买特大单),COLORFFAA00;
STICKLINE(CLOSE,20,30,4.1,1),COLORFFFFFF;
DRAWNUMBER(主买大单>0,26,主买大单),COLORFF00FF;
DRAWNUMBER(主买大单<0,26,主买大单),COLORFFAA00;
STICKLINE(CLOSE,10,20,4.1,1),COLORFFFFFF;
DRAWNUMBER(主买中单>0,16,主买中单),COLORFF00FF;
DRAWNUMBER(主买中单<0,16,主买中单),COLORFFAA00;
STICKLINE(CLOSE,0,10,4.1,1),COLORFFFFFF;
DRAWNUMBER(主买小单>0,6,主买小单),COLORFF00FF;
DRAWNUMBER(主买小单<0,6,主买小单),COLORFFAA00;
DRAWTEXT(ISLASTBAR,76, ' 【主力特大单】'),COLORFFFFFF;
DRAWTEXT(ISLASTBAR,66, ' 【主力大单】'),COLORFFFFFF;
DRAWTEXT(ISLASTBAR,56, ' 【主力中单】'),COLORFFFFFF;
DRAWTEXT(ISLASTBAR,46, ' 【主力小单】'),COLORFFFFFF;
DRAWTEXT(ISLASTBAR,36, ' 【主买特大单】'),COLORFFFFFF;
DRAWTEXT(ISLASTBAR,26, ' 【主买大单】'),COLORFFFFFF;
DRAWTEXT(ISLASTBAR,16, ' 【主买中单】'),COLORFFFFFF;
DRAWTEXT(ISLASTBAR,06, ' 【主买小单】'),COLORFFFFFF;
未来函数检测结果如下:
该公式包含未来函数:FINANCE
该公式包含未来函数:DVOL
解密、编写股票、期货策略请联系QQ或微信同号:88652583
相关股票指标公式
原理解析:
当满足条件收盘价时,在30和40之间画柱状线
当满足条件收盘价时,在20和30之间画柱状线
当满足条件收盘价时,在0和20之间画柱状线
当满足条件收盘价时,在0和10之间画柱状线
输出DDX:(LARGEINTRD成交量-LARGEOUTTRD成交量)*10000/FINANCE(7),NODRAW
输出DDY:IF(TRADENUM>0,(TRADEOUTNUM-TRADEINNUM)*100/TRADENUM,0),NODRAW
输出DDZ:IF(TRADENUM>0,(LARGETRDINNUM-LARGETRDOUTNUM)/TRADENUM*100,0),NODRAW
输出BBD:(LARGETRDINNUM-LARGETRDOUTNUM),NODRAW
当满足条件收盘价时,在30和40之间画柱状线
DRAWNUMBER(DDX>0,36,DDX),COLORFF00FF
DRAWNUMBER(DDX<0,36,DDX),COLORFFAA00
当满足条件收盘价时,在20和30之间画柱状线
DRAWNUMBER(DDY>0,26,DDY),COLORFF00FF
DRAWNUMBER(DDY<0,26,DDY),COLORFFAA00
当满足条件收盘价时,在10和20之间画柱状线
DRAWNUMBER(DDZ>0,16,DDZ),COLORFF00FF
DRAWNUMBER(DDZ<0,16,DDZ),COLORFFAA00
当满足条件收盘价时,在0和10之间画柱状线
DRAWNUMBER(BBD>0,6,BBD),COLORFF00FF
DRAWNUMBER(BBD<0,6,BBD),COLORFFAA00
当满足条件ISLASTBAR时,在36和 ' 【DDX】'位置书写文字
当满足条件ISLASTBAR时,在26和 ' 【DDY】'位置书写文字
当满足条件ISLASTBAR时,在16和 ' 【DDZ】'位置书写文字
当满足条件ISLASTBAR时,在06和 ' 【BBD】'位置书写文字
当满足条件收盘价时,在70和80之间画柱状线
当满足条件收盘价时,在60和70之间画柱状线
当满足条件收盘价时,在50和60之间画柱状线
当满足条件收盘价时,在40和50之间画柱状线
当满足条件收盘价时,在30和40之间画柱状线
当满足条件收盘价时,在20和30之间画柱状线
当满足条件收盘价时,在0和20之间画柱状线
当满足条件收盘价时,在0和10之间画柱状线
输出主力净额:ROUND((L2_AMO(0,0)+L2_AMO(1,0)-L2_AMO(0,1)-L2_AMO(1,1))/10000.0),COLORFF00FF,NODRAW
输出净占比:主力净额*100/(成交额/10000),NODRAW,COLORFFAA00
主力超B赋值:L2_AMO(0,0)/10000.0
主力大B赋值:L2_AMO(1,0)/10000.0
主力中B赋值:L2_AMO(2,0)/10000.0
主力小B赋值:L2_AMO(3,0)/10000.0
主力超S赋值:-L2_AMO(0,1)/10000.0
主力大S赋值:-L2_AMO(1,1)/10000.0
主力中S赋值:-L2_AMO(2,1)/10000.0
主力小S赋值:-L2_AMO(3,1)/10000.0
主买超B赋值:L2_AMO(0,2)/10000.0
主买大B赋值:L2_AMO(1,2)/10000.0
主买中B赋值:L2_AMO(2,2)/10000.0
主买小B赋值:L2_AMO(3,2)/10000.0
主买超S赋值:-L2_AMO(0,3)/10000.0
主买大S赋值:-L2_AMO(1,3)/10000.0
主买中S赋值:-L2_AMO(2,3)/10000.0
主买小S赋值:-L2_AMO(3,3)/10000.0
输出主买净额:ROUND((主买超B+主买大B+主买中B+主买小B)+(主买超S+主买大S+主买中S+主买小S)),NODRAW,COLORFF00FF
输出主买占比:主买净额*100/(成交额/10000),NODRAW,COLORFFAA00
输出主力特大单:ROUND((L2_AMO(0,0)/10000.0)+(-L2_AMO(0,1)/10000.0))画红色,NODRAW
输出主力大单:ROUND((L2_AMO(1,0)/10000.0)+(-L2_AMO(1,1)/10000.0))COLOR4080FF,NODRAW
输出主力中单:ROUND((L2_AMO(2,0)/10000.0)+(-L2_AMO(2,1)/10000.0))画黄色,NODRAW
输出主力小单:ROUND((L2_AMO(3,0)/10000.0)+(-L2_AMO(3,1)/10000.0))COLOR00FF00,NODRAW
输出主买特大单:ROUND((L2_AMO(0,2)/10000.0)+(-L2_AMO(0,3)/10000.0))画青色,NODRAW
输出主买大单:ROUND((L2_AMO(1,2)/10000.0)+(-L2_AMO(1,3)/10000.0))COLORFF0000,NODRAW
输出主买中单:ROUND((L2_AMO(2,2)/10000.0)+(-L2_AMO(2,3)/10000.0))COLOR8B00FF,NODRAW
输出主买小单:ROUND((L2_AMO(3,2)/10000.0)+(-L2_AMO(3,3)/10000.0))COLOR808080,NODRAW
当满足条件收盘价时,在70和80之间画柱状线
DRAWNUMBER(主力特大单>0,76,主力特大单),COLORFF00FF
DRAWNUMBER(主力特大单<0,76,主力特大单),COLORFFAA00
当满足条件收盘价时,在60和70之间画柱状线
DRAWNUMBER(主力大单>0,66,主力大单),COLORFF00FF
DRAWNUMBER(主力大单<0,66,主力大单),COLORFFAA00
当满足条件收盘价时,在50和60之间画柱状线
DRAWNUMBER(主力中单>0,56,主力中单),COLORFF00FF
DRAWNUMBER(主力中单<0,56,主力中单),COLORFFAA00
当满足条件收盘价时,在40和50之间画柱状线
DRAWNUMBER(主力小单>0,46,主力小单),COLORFF00FF
DRAWNUMBER(主力小单<0,46,主力小单),COLORFFAA00
当满足条件收盘价时,在30和40之间画柱状线
DRAWNUMBER(主买特大单>0,36,主买特大单),COLORFF00FF
DRAWNUMBER(主买特大单<0,36,主买特大单),COLORFFAA00
当满足条件收盘价时,在20和30之间画柱状线
DRAWNUMBER(主买大单>0,26,主买大单),COLORFF00FF
DRAWNUMBER(主买大单<0,26,主买大单),COLORFFAA00
当满足条件收盘价时,在10和20之间画柱状线
DRAWNUMBER(主买中单>0,16,主买中单),COLORFF00FF
DRAWNUMBER(主买中单<0,16,主买中单),COLORFFAA00
当满足条件收盘价时,在0和10之间画柱状线
DRAWNUMBER(主买小单>0,6,主买小单),COLORFF00FF
DRAWNUMBER(主买小单<0,6,主买小单),COLORFFAA00
当满足条件ISLASTBAR时,在76和 ' 【主力特大单】'位置书写文字
当满足条件ISLASTBAR时,在66和 ' 【主力大单】'位置书写文字
当满足条件ISLASTBAR时,在56和 ' 【主力中单】'位置书写文字
当满足条件ISLASTBAR时,在46和 ' 【主力小单】'位置书写文字
当满足条件ISLASTBAR时,在36和 ' 【主买特大单】'位置书写文字
当满足条件ISLASTBAR时,在26和 ' 【主买大单】'位置书写文字
当满足条件ISLASTBAR时,在16和 ' 【主买中单】'位置书写文字
当满足条件ISLASTBAR时,在06和 ' 【主买小单】'位置书写文字